Job description

Cass Human Service Zone is seeking an Eligibility Support Specialist in Fargo, North Dakota

Cass Human Service Zone is seeking an Eligibility Support Specialist to assist the Economic Assistance team through administrative, programmatic, and client support. This position works with programs including Health Care Coverage,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program, Low-Income Home Energy Assistance, Child Care Assistance, Temporary Assistance for Needy Families, and General Assistance.

Program training is provided for this position.

Eligibility Support Specialist Example Of Duties
  • Provide support in a high-volume front-desk lobby environment by assisting clients and Team Members with inquiries and directing them to resources.
  • Prepare documents for processing, application registration, and screening for expedite.
  • Review, input, and retrieve data from various databases and computer systems.
  • Maintain working knowledge of laws, rules, policies, procedures, and other regulations.

To succeed in this position, you will have strong administrative, communication, and customer service skills and be comfortable working with diverse populations. You should be highly organized, detail-oriented, and able to manage time and priorities effectively while maintaining empathy and professionalism. This role is ideal for someone who is passionate about helping others and making a difference in the community.

Eligibility Support Specialist

Requires a high school diploma or general educational development diploma, plus one of the following,

  • Completion of the Eligibility Worker one-year certificate program.
  • Completion of 90 semester hours or 135 quarter hours of a bachelor's degree program.
  • Three years of work experience involving processing claims, loans, financial eligibility benefits, credit reviews, abstracts, taxes, or housing assistance, or working in the clerical, accounting, bookkeeping, legal, financial, business, teaching, investments/financial planning, computer/data processing fields.
  • Three years of any combination of education, training and experience which demonstrates equivalent knowledge, skills, and abilities.

Must maintain valid driver's license and auto insurance.
